Test 3 - Engine should SHUT OFF if:
Operator rises off seat with PTO engaged, OR
Operator rises off seat with parking brake disengaged.
Test 4 - Blade Brake Check
The mower blades and mower drive belt should come to a
complete stop within seven (7) seconds after electric PTO
switch is turned off (or operator rises off seat).If the unit fails
the blade brake check, it is advised not to use the unit until it
is repaired and passes the blade brake check.
Note:Once the engine has stopped, PTO switch must be
turned off, parking brake must be engaged, and the ground
speed control levers must be locked in the NEUTRAL position
after the operator returns to the seat in order to start the
engine.
Features and Controls
Control Functions and Locations
The information below briefly describes the function of
individual controls. Starting, stopping, driving, and mowing
require the combined use of several controls applied in
specific sequences. To learn what combination and sequence
of controls to use for various tasks see the Operation section.

Deck Lift Pedal, Cutting Height Adjustment Pin & Deck
Lift Lock Lever: The deck lift pedal (A, Figure 8), the cutting
height adjustment pin (B), and the deck lift lock lever (C) are
used together to control the cutting height of the mower deck.
See Cutting Height Adjustment for instructions on using these
controls.

Parking Brake: Pull the parking brake lever up
and back to engage the parking brake. Move the lever fully
forward and down to disengage the parking brake.
Note:To start the unit the parking brake must be engaged.
Engaging the parking brake locks the ground speed control
levers in the NEUTRAL position. The parking brake must be
disengaged before moving the ground speed control levers
out of the NEUTRAL position.
